Self Portraits

Oops! Please forgive me in forgetting to publish yesterday's post! Fortunately, we continued on self portraits again today. 

Yesterday and today the kids worked on their pictures. This second round of self portraits have been very fascinating to watch. 

Many of the kids, like S, have been concentrating very hard in adding detail to to their pictures. Yesterday, S started with a detail not many friends usually start with, her hair. 



"I'm starting with my braids first. I have a lot of them and want them to be on my picture."


She continued to work purposefully and adding detail to her face. 
"I am making my cheeks, and oh my eyebrows! I also need a big smile."








Each child took the time to really look at their face in the mirror and try to recreate that on the paper. They would comment on what they saw and how they could represent that with the black marker. It's so amazing to see such transformations in each child's drawings.
